Black and Grey Inks

Black and grey tattoos excel in durability and resistance to fading. They generally last longer than color tattoos, especially on the hands, which face constant exposure and use. These inks also require less maintenance, meaning fewer touch-ups are needed over the years. This makes them ideal for hand tattoos that are highly visible and prone to fading. Besides, black and grey designs offer a timeless elegance, easily adapting to various themes like portraits, abstract art, or intricate patterns.

Vibrant Color Choices

Vibrant color tattoos add intensity and liveliness to hand designs, making them truly eye-catching. They allow for more detailed and nuanced artwork, perfect for floral patterns, geometric shapes, or symbolic imagery. While colorful tattoos can fade faster than their black and grey counterparts, high-quality inks have significantly improved their longevity. Proper aftercare is essential to maintain their brightness and vibrancy. Also, colorful hand tattoos make a bold statement, showcasing your personal style and making your tattoo uniquely expressive.

Caring for Your Hand Tattoos

4d36d9ac b606 48a6 bc84

Taking care of your hand tattoo is essential to ensure it heals properly and remains vibrant over time. We’re here to guide you through the best practices for maintaining your beautiful ink.

Aftercare Tips

Proper aftercare begins immediately after getting your tattoo. Start by washing the tattoo 3 to 4 times a day with warm water and a fragrance-free soap. Gently cleanse the area to remove any excess ink and prevent infection. If your tattoo is on the back or side of your hand, make sure to clean your palms first before touching the tattooed area.

Whenever you engage in activities that might expose your tattoo to bacteria, such as eating, exercising, or working outside, take the time to clean the tattoo afterward. This helps minimize the risk of irritation and ensures a smooth healing process.

Avoid applying any ointments or moisturizing creams for at least the first 24 hours after getting your tattoo. After this initial period, apply a fragrance-free lotion 3 to 5 times a day for the first two weeks. Transition to regular moisturizing as part of your daily skincare routine, but steer clear of petroleum-based products like Aquaphor or Vaseline, as they can interfere with the healing of your tattoo.

Long-Term Maintenance

Maintaining your hand tattoo doesn’t end once it’s healed. To keep your tattoo looking fresh, always apply sunscreen with at least SPF 30 to protect it from harmful UV rays that can cause fading. Consistent moisturizing is also crucial; using a high-quality, fragrance-free lotion daily will keep your skin hydrated and your tattoo vibrant.

We recommend scheduling periodic touch-ups with your tattoo artist to maintain the clarity and brightness of your design. Over time, even well-cared-for tattoos may benefit from minor adjustments to keep them looking their best.

Important Considerations Before Getting a Hand Tattoo for Women

Pain and Healing Process

Hand tattoos can be more painful than those on other body parts because of the thin skin and many nerve endings in the hands. We understand that the lack of muscle and fat in this area can heighten discomfort during the tattooing process. Healing a hand tattoo is often more challenging since your hands are constantly in use and exposed to various elements. It’s essential to follow proper aftercare instructions diligently, keeping the tattoo clean and moisturized to prevent infection and ensure optimal healing. Also, the frequent use of your hands can extend the healing time, making meticulous aftercare crucial to avoid complications.
